Sego Lily School
_Landmark Design was selected to
the design team headed by Gorilla Design for the new Sego Lily School, a
private K-12 facility located in Murray, Utah. The school is situated
on a site of approximately 1.5 acres. Landmark Design was responsible
for designing the outdoor landscape and play areas as well as an
interior courtyard.
The design process began with a mini-charette involving the students and staff of the school, and other consultants. Landmark Design continued to work closely with these parties throughout the design process. The insight and direction gathered during the charette process led to the development of two conceptual designs for the site. Following approval of a refined concept plan Landmark Design proceeded with the development and completion of construction documents
The landscape plan for the Sego Lily School is very responsive to the unique site constraints, school philosophy, and vision of the students. Landmark Design considered all input and comments from the students and synthesized these into an approach applicable to the tangible world and realities of the project. The play areas designed for the school were specially crafted to provide a variety of open ended play and learning opportunities. This included the implementation of edible plant life throughout the site including an orchard, traditional garden, and edible landscape plants. The plants for the project were also carefully selected for their water conserving characteristics.
This project was made especially successful by open communication with the groups involved and a willingness to explore all possible ideas.
